Output 83015eda176e72848debcc31eb1cf31c9a87021edf9e63a984bd7830aedaa814:0

value
16835450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ff9513bc7c8c0246357a7e8c01aeb420f562f7bb OP_EQUAL
address
3QzQpX2zAGBQ4YGpBssB5BPo2NmfqTB17L
transaction
83015eda176e72848debcc31eb1cf31c9a87021edf9e63a984bd7830aedaa814
confirmations
435266
spent
true